Common Signs of Septic Tank Issues in East Mc Keesport, PA
As a homeowner, it’s important to recognize warning signs that indicate a need for septic pumping. Look for slow drains, gurgling sounds, or unpleasant odors around your yard. These issues can arise from excessive buildup, old age of components, or previous maintenance neglect. Addressing symptoms early can prevent more severe problems down the line, making regular evaluations crucial.

Slow Drains or Backups
Slow draining pipes in your home may signal a full septic tank. This can disrupt daily activities and lead to more serious plumbing issues.
Gurgling Sounds in Plumbing
If you hear gurgling noises from your sinks or toilets, this might indicate air trapped in the pipes due to a blocked septic system.
Odors Near the Drain Field
Foul smells around the drain field can mean your septic tank is full or malfunctioning, requiring immediate attention.
Unusual Wet Patches in the Yard
If certain areas of your yard are overly wet or have grass growing faster, it may point to septic system issues needing assessment.

Common Questions About Septic Tank Pumping
The following FAQs shed light on what to expect and how to best prepare for septic tank pumping services.
How often should I have my septic tank pumped?
Typically, septic tanks should be pumped every 3 to 5 years based on household size and water usage. Regular maintenance helps prevent costly system failures.
What symptoms indicate my septic tank needs pumping?
Common signs include slow drains, unpleasant odors, and gurgling sounds from pipes. These symptoms suggest the tank may be full and require immediate service.
Can I pump my septic tank myself?
While DIY methods exist, professional pumping is recommended for safety and effectiveness. Improper handling can lead to serious health risks and contamination issues.
What preparation is needed before pumping?
Clear the area around the septic tank of any objects or obstructions. Ensure easy access for the service team, and provide information about previous tank maintenance if available.
What happens during a septic pumping service?
A technician will assess the tank, then pump out the waste, inspect the system, and provide recommendations for future maintenance based on condition.
Is there a risk of tank damage during pumping?
Professionals use careful techniques to minimize risks. However, knowledge of your tank’s history and structure is important to reduce potential issues.
